Dilbert principle

The Dilbert Principle is a phrase coined by American cartoonist Scott Adams. It's a funny way of saying that because of the way companies are organized, the people who are least productive end up in the most powerful positions. This means that people who are more productive and do the most work often don't get rewarded for their efforts, while those who don't put in very much effort can get ahead. So, the Dilbert Principle is a way of joking that in companies, the least talented people often get promoted.
